20 Best Tapas Bars in Barcelona, From Old-School Dives to the Avant Garde | Condé Nast Traveler

"At heart a natural wine bar set on a busy pedestrianized street in Poble Sec, it offers an almost limitless array of vintages (from pet-nat and orange to biodynamic and vegan wines) and pairs them with carefully sourced, local sharing dishes; standouts include Peking duck croquettes and grilled octopus, along with whatever is best in season." - Isabelle Kliger

Denassus - Review - El Poble-Sec - Barcelona - The Infatuation

"This Poble Sec wine bar feels a bit like a place two sommeliers opened to hang out with their friends on their days off. You might stop by for a quick drink on their patio and, before you know it, it’s 12 midnight and you’re not sure how many hours have passed since you moseyed in during the daylight. And best of all, you won’t care. There’s a wide range of natural wines from small organic producers, along with shared plates like Peking duck croquetas and grilled leeks with a zingy citrus vinaigrette, plus a string of excellent daily specials." - Isabelle Kliger

WOW! From start to finish one of my favorite meals in Barcelona. I sat at the bar and basically just let the servers guide my experience. The one thing that I loved that they did was allowed me to get half plates of things on the menu (only offered if you are a party of 1 or 2 ). However, this was awesome because it allowed me to try so many things - the dishes were priced at 2/3 their original price. The octopus was probably my favorite dish, the shrimp was quite good as well. The presentation itself was exquisite. The servers were extremely nice taking time to talk to me and tell me about how they would go about this meal. Overall fantastic, it also felt hyper local in there (yes there were tourists, but it felt like you need to be in the "know). I loved it and would highly recommend it to anyone. All of this and I forgot to mention the natural wines they carried! They had a rotating list, but the one that blew my socks off was an orange wine (I wish I took a photo of it!)
